Package jakarta.faces.lifecycle
Class LifecycleFactory
- java.lang.Object
-
- jakarta.faces.lifecycle.LifecycleFactory
-
- All Implemented Interfaces:
FacesWrapper<LifecycleFactory>
public abstract class LifecycleFactory extends Object implements FacesWrapper<LifecycleFactory>
see Javadoc of Faces Specification
-
-
Field Summary
Fields Modifier and Type Field Description static String
DEFAULT_LIFECYCLE
-
Constructor Summary
Constructors Constructor Description LifecycleFactory()
Deprecated.LifecycleFactory(LifecycleFactory delegate)
-
Method Summary
All Methods Instance Methods Abstract Methods Concrete Methods Modifier and Type Method Description abstract void
addLifecycle(String lifecycleId, Lifecycle lifecycle)
abstract Lifecycle
getLifecycle(String lifecycleId)
abstract Iterator<String>
getLifecycleIds()
LifecycleFactory
getWrapped()
If this factory has been decorated, the implementation doing the decorating may override this method to provide access to the implementation being wrapped.
-
-
-
Field Detail
-
DEFAULT_LIFECYCLE
public static final String DEFAULT_LIFECYCLE
- See Also:
- Constant Field Values
-
-
Constructor Detail
-
LifecycleFactory
@Deprecated public LifecycleFactory()
Deprecated.
-
LifecycleFactory
public LifecycleFactory(LifecycleFactory delegate)
-
-
Method Detail
-
getWrapped
public LifecycleFactory getWrapped()
If this factory has been decorated, the implementation doing the decorating may override this method to provide access to the implementation being wrapped. A default implementation is provided that returnsnull
.- Specified by:
getWrapped
in interfaceFacesWrapper<LifecycleFactory>
- Returns:
- the decorated
LifecycleFactory
if this factory decorates another, ornull
otherwise - Since:
- 2.0
-
-